A large number of power outages occur due to trees falling onto or growing into the power lines. LCUB has increased its trimming efforts to further ensure quality of service and safety for our customers and is currently trimming approximately 400 miles of power lines per year. (844) 687-5282, or by visiting one of our service locations. Contact Us.Recognizing a Natural Gas Leak. Signs of a natural gas leak may include any or all of the following: Smell – A pungent odor that smells like rotten eggs will help you recognize a leak. LCUB adds a chemical called Mercaptan to its natural gas to ensure it is detectable by smell.
